Well, there is such a way!  Real Alternative is a free codec that lets you play RealMedia with RealPlayer nowhere in sight.  The Real Alternative codec works with just about any media player, but it does come with Media Player Classic.

The following Real formats are supported by the Real Alternative Codec.

  • RealAudio (.ra .rpm)
  • RealMedia (.rm .ram .rmvb .rpx .smi .smil)
  • RealText (.rt)
  • ReadPix (.rp)

Unless you like Media Player Classic, I would suggest downloading Real Alternative Lite.  It is the same as the normal version, but it doesn’t come with Media Player Classic.
